I need to light up that spot not for security but so my elderly but independent mother-in-law can see to unlock the gate on the rare occasion she comes in alone after dark. (There’s a fixture under the stoop over her door; we need to light the gate enclosing the stoop entrance.) LPC guidelines are, happily and uncharacteristically, vague. They do say the wiring has to go through the masonry (no exposed conduit). Do I need someone other than the electrician to put a hole through the exterior wall? Has anyone got any brilliant ideas about what kind of light so that it’s sufficient for her to see (not just a gentle glow) or how to position?

2 neighbors of mine in 2 separate buildings got little intense lights that turn on when someone approaches. They’re either solar or batter powered – no wires. Attach to bars on the downstairs window & are aimed at the door. I imagine they’re from Lowe’s or HD – neither of the neighbors is ‘handy’.
